NoSQL(Not Only SQL)数据库相较于传统的关系型数据库具有一系列优点,但在评估其特性时,我们也需要明确哪些特性并不构成其优势。以下是不属于NoSQL优点的几个方面: 1. **高数据一致性**:NoSQL数据库在数据一致性方面通常采用最终一致性的策略,这与关系型数据库强调的强一致性有所不同。在某些对数据一致性要求极高的场景中,如金融系统或事务处理系统,NoSQL数据库可能不是最佳选择。 2. **强大的查询能力**:与关系型数据库相比,NoSQL数据库的查询能力相对较弱,通常只支持基本的查询操作。如果需要进行复杂的数据查询和分析,NoSQL数据库的查询能力可能无法满足需求。 3. **标准化和生态系统**:NoSQL数据库种类繁多,没有像SQL那样的统一标准化规范。这导致在使用和管理不同的NoSQL数据库时,可能需要额外的学习和配置成本。此外,相对于传统关系型数据库,NoSQL数据库的生态系统相对较小,可能在工具、驱动程序、文档和社区支持方面资源较少。 4. **数据结构化**:虽然NoSQL数据库可以存储各种类型的数据,包括结构化、半结构化和非结构化数据,但其本身并不强调数据的结构化。这与关系型数据库通过表格结构严格定义数据模型的方式有所不同。 综上所述,不属于NoSQL优点的主要包括:高数据一致性、强大的查询能力、标准化和生态系统的完善度,以及数据结构化的严格性。然而,需要强调的是,这些特点并非NoSQL数据库的缺陷,而是其设计选择和适用场景的体现。在实际应用中,应根据具体需求和技术栈来选择合适的数据库系统。

点赞(0)
×
关注公众号,登录后继续创作
或点击进入高级版AI
扫码关注后未收到验证码,回复【登录】二字获取验证码
发表
评论
返回
顶部